Federal Government Recalls 16,000 Sacked Resident Doctors



The Federal Government has lifted the suspension on residency training programme in all federal hospitals with effect from Thursday, 28th of August, 2014.
According to reports from Vanguard,the government has also reinstated all resident doctors that were disengaged as a result of the suspension with effect from the same date, though it said that the appraisal of the programme is ongoing.
In line with this, all Chief Medical Directors and Medical Directors of the training centres are directed to issue letters of reinstatement to the resident doctors to enable them resume work immediately.
The Federal Government urges the resident doctors to see the magnanimity of government in reinstating them as a goodwill gesture to engender greater commitment and dedication to their duties.
